Which of the following themes is developed in the excerpt below?

Doctor:
Foul whisperings are abroad: unnatural deeds
Do breed unnatural troubles: infected minds
To their deaf pillows will discharge their secrets:
More needs she the divine than the physician.
God, God forgive us all! Look after her;
Remove from her the means of all annoyance,
And still keep eyes upon her. So, good night:
My mind she has mated, and amazed my sight.
I think, but dare not speak.
O the dangers of keeping secrets.
the dangers of disrupting the natural order of things
the selfishness of rulers
O the importance of good medical practices

Final answer:

The theme developed in the excerpt is the dangers of disrupting the natural order of things.


Step-by-step explanation:

The theme developed in the excerpt is the dangers of disrupting the natural order of things. The passage shows that when nature is disturbed and unnatural deeds are committed, it leads to troubles and secrets that can only be cured by divine intervention. The doctor expresses concern about the infected minds and urges for the removal of any means of annoyance to restore the natural order. The passage emphasizes the consequences and risks associated with disrupting the normal state of affairs.
